S&P downgrades Colombia's sovereign rating to BB- over fiscal imbalances; business leaders criticize rising debt

Ti AI ṣe iroyin Àwòrán tí AI ṣe

S&P Global Ratings downgraded Colombia's sovereign credit rating to BB- (long-term foreign currency) and BB (local currency) with a stable outlook on April 8, 2026, citing persistent fiscal imbalances, higher spending, lower revenues, and suspension of the fiscal rule. The move, following Fitch's downgrade in December, has prompted sharp criticism from business leaders over deteriorating public finances under the Petro government.
